A canape is an upholstered sofa or settee originating in 18th-century France, characterized by an exposed carved wooden frame, padded armrests, and a continuous backrest designed for salon seating.

Frames were carved from dense hardwoods such as walnut, beech, or fruitwood, held together with mortise and tenon joinery, and upholstered using natural horsehair, jute webbing, and steel coil springs.

Authentic period pieces feature hand-carved decorative crests, smooth cabriole legs, original wood patina, traditional pegged joints, and evidence of historical re-upholstery on the underside.

Place the settee in a large hallway, at the foot of a bed, or in a formal living area paired with clean-lined modern accent tables to contrast historic craftsmanship with contemporary style.

Keep the wooden frame away from direct heat sources and sunlight to prevent timber shrinkage, apply clear natural beeswax periodically, and vacuum the textile upholstery gently using a soft brush attachment.
